Output 83489576842efce6facaf75a3b3edd5c3a911654577c041f85fa1724e5c14b2b:0

value
19826383
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 272366a82ae7f305eb14c5a6f89f809a53940a45 OP_EQUALVERIFY OP_CHECKSIG
address
14ZwmBoVNqyJ9HyHkmA1eCtnxxSzPH2AxB
transaction
83489576842efce6facaf75a3b3edd5c3a911654577c041f85fa1724e5c14b2b
spent
true